Galen Robb is an artist from Westchester, New York, currently based in Dallas, Texas.
Working predominantly in painting, drawing, and collage, Galen’s practice delves into the struggles of memory loss, nostalgia, identity, and memorializing the fleeting.
These works balance the ephemeral nature of memory and the tangible record of photographs. She is completing a B.F.A. in Fine Arts and a B.A. in Art History at SMU, in Dallas.
She has exhibited both nationally and internationally in New York, Texas, Ireland, and France.
